
Tickets on sale now for King of America V presented by Chix Gear Racewear
HUMBOLDT, Kan.—The nation’s elite dirt modified drivers will descend again on the historic Humboldt Speedway in Humboldt, Kan., for the King of America V Modified Nationals presented by Chix Gear Racewear, Thursday through Saturday, March 26-28.
Sanctioned by the United States Modified Touring Series, tickets to the popular $10,000-to-win, $1,000-to-start event are available now and may be purchased by calling 515-832-7944 during normal business hours.
Three-day reserved tickets are $55. Single-day tickets on Thursday and Friday are $20 each while Saturday’s show is $25. All single-day tickets are general admission and will only be sold on the night of the races.
The inaugural running of the extravaganza took place in 2011, and fans have been treated to three nights of extraordinary close each year that culminates with a 100-lap championship main event.
Two-time defending USMTS National Champion Rodney Sanders is the defending King of America. Ryan Gustin took the win in 2013, Stormy Scott won the event in 2012 and nine-time USMTS National Champion Kelly Shryock won the inaugural race in 2011.
Each driver will run four heat races from four different starting positions—two on Thursday and two on Friday. Passing points will be combined for the best three of four heat races with the top 12 drivers in overall combined passing points from Thursday and Friday’s heat races locked into the first six rows of Saturday’s “A” Main. The balance of the main event field will come from the “B” Main.
Also on Thursday and Friday, the top 16 in passing points each night will run a 20-lap feature with $1,000 up for grabs for the winner.
Saturday’s program will feature last-chance races and an “alphabet soup” of main events that will culminate with a stellar starting field for the championship race. Even if a driver has some tough luck during qualifying, he or she still has the chance to climb the ladder of qualifying events on Saturday to earn a spot in the finale.
The Iron Man Series featuring USRA B-Mods will run a complete show of heat races and main events each of the three days. Thursday’s winner gets $750, Friday’s winner gets $2,000 and Saturday’s feature winner goes home with $1,000.
There will be an open practice for all drivers on Wednesday from 6-9 p.m. Admission to the grandstands is free. Pit passes are $20.
